About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et

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et is a medication that combines two drugs to help control high blood sugar levels in individuals with type 2 diabetes mellitus. By managing blood sugar levels effectively, this medication can help prevent serious complications of diabetes, such as kidney damage, blindness, heart attacks, and strokes. It may be prescribed alone or in conjunction with other diabetes medications. For best results, it is recommended to use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et alongside a healthy diet and regular exercise routine. The dosage will be determined based on individual condition, blood sugar levels, and concurrent medications. Taking the tablet with meals can help reduce the likelihood of experiencing an upset stomach.

Consistency in taking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et at the same time daily is crucial to maximize its benefits. It is important not to discontinue the medication unless advised by a doctor, as it plays a crucial role in managing blood sugar levels and preventing severe complications in the future. Maintaining the prescribed diet and exercise regimen is significant in controlling diabetes, with lifestyle factors playing a vital role in overall management. Common side effects may include diarrhea, nausea, vomiting, upset stomach, and headaches. Additionally, there is a risk of low blood sugar levels (hypoglycemia) when using other diabetes medications concurrently, such as insulin or sulfonylurea.

Prior to initiating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et, it is important to inform your healthcare provider if you have a history of kidney, liver, or heart disease, pancreatic issues, or excessive alcohol consumption. Pregnant or breastfeeding women should consult with their doctor before starting this medication. It is also essential to disclose all other medications being taken to ensure safety. Alcohol consumption should be minimized, as it can lower blood glucose levels. Monitoring of kidney function and blood sugar levels is typically performed before and during treatment to assess effectiveness and safety. The drug should not be abruptly stopped as it may lead to an increase in blood sugar levels, heightening the risk of complications like retinopathy, nephropathy, and neuropathy. The efficacy of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et in children has not been established, so it is not recommended for pediatric use. Incorporating a healthy lifestyle, including weight loss if needed, reduced calorie intake, and increased physical activity, is essential for optimal outcomes when using this medication.

Side effects of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et

When taking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et, you may experience some side effects. These side effects are usually mild and may go away as your body gets used to the medication. It's important to consult your doctor if the following side effects persist or if you have concerns: Nausea, vomiting, headache, hypoglycemia (low blood glucose level), and diarrhea. If you notice any of these side effects while taking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et, be sure to talk to your healthcare provider for further guidance and support.

What if you forgot to take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et?

If you forget to take a dose of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et, try to take it as soon as you remember. But if it's close to the time for your next dose, then just skip the missed dose and continue with your usual dosing schedule. Avoid taking a double dose to make up for the missed one. It's important to follow the prescribed dosing instructions for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et to maintain the effectiveness of your treatment.


Related lab tests

For patients who are prescribed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et, it is important to monitor certain lab tests to ensure the medication is effective and safe for them. These tests help in assessing how the body is responding to the drug and managing any potential side effects. The related lab tests include:


1. Glucose - Fasting Blood: This test measures the sugar levels in the blood after a period of fasting, usually overnight. It helps in diagnosing diabetes and monitoring blood sugar levels in individuals taking medications that can affect glucose levels.


2. Glucose - Postprandial Blood: This test measures the blood sugar levels 2 hours after a meal. It provides valuable information on how the body processes sugar after eating and can help in determining the effectiveness of the medication in regulating post-meal blood sugar levels.


3. Glycosylated Hemoglobin: Also known as Hemoglobin A1c, this test reflects the average blood sugar levels over the past 2-3 months. It is important in monitoring long-term glucose control in individuals with diabetes and can indicate how well the medication is managing blood sugar levels over time.


Regular monitoring of these lab tests can provide valuable insights into the effectiveness of Tenark M 500mg/20mg Tablet in managing blood sugar levels and overall health of the patient.
